    Hi, Theodora! I’d be curious to hear your thoughts on the stigma of social media as a profession. I work for a marketing agency and manage all of our client’s social strategies and, while social media is an integral part of our client’s businesses, in many respects I still feel like it’s treated as the “red-headed stepchild” in comparison to other marketing jobs. I’d love to hear your thoughts on that and where you see it heading as a profession in the future!

    Reply
    1. Theodora Blanchfield Post author

      Ooh interesting question! Yup, I definitely think people don’t realize the work that goes into it unless they’re in the field. I’m a one-person team that does the strategy, content creation and community management. So any one day usually involves some mix of putting together/working on some longer-term strategy project + creating/coordinating content + responding across 6-7 channels. Plus being always-on. I think it’s definitely a field that’s not going away, BUT I think savvy companies are only really starting to actually understand how to use it effectively, while less-savvy companies are just starting to understand WHY they need to use it.
